1.0 INTRODUCTION

(a) Definition of CPD CPD stands for Continuing Professional Development. It is a commitment by Competent Person to continually update their skills and knowledge in order to remain professionally competent and achieve their true potential.

(b) Under the National Registry of Certified Environmental Professionals (NRCEP) Scheme, all Competent Persons certified by Director General of Department of Environment Malaysia are required to collect a minimum of 50 CPD hours per year.

(c) The objective of this requirement is to ensure those registered under this scheme are responsible for:

i. Maintaining and enhancing their existing technical knowledge and

professional skills; ii. Learning new skills and deepen their understanding in the subject matter

they are certified in; and iii. Keeping abreast with the latest issues and developments in subject matter

they are certified in.

2.0 LIST OF CERTIFIED ENVIRONMENTAL PROFESSIONAL COURSES UNDER

CPD REQUIREMENT

2.1 All Competent Persons under the list of certified environmental professional’s

courses by Department of Environment (DOE) as in Table 1 must comply with a

minimum of 50 CPD hours per year.

Table 1: Certified Environmental Professional Courses Offered by DOE

No Course

i

Certified Environmental Professional in Scheduled Waste Management

(CePSWaM)

ii Certified Environmental Professional in Industrial Effluent Treatment

System (Physical Chemical Processes) (CePIETSO-PCP)

iii Certified Environmental Professional in Industrial Effluent Treatment

System (Biological Processes) (CePIETSO-BP)

iv Certified Environmental Professional in Scrubber Operation (CePSO)

v Certified Environmental Professional in Bag Filter Operation (CePBFO)

vi Certified Environmental Professional in Sewage Treatment Plant

Operation (CePSTPO)

vii Certified Environmental Professional in The Treatment of Palm Oil Mill

Effluent (CePPOME)

viii Certified Environmental Professional in Leachate Treatment Plant

Operation (CePLTPO)

2.2 Any Competent Person whose name has been removed from the Registry for failure to renew his registration and desires to be reinstated, he must comply with the CPD requirements for the year prior to reinstatement

2.3 Any Competent Person who is certified in one or more of item (i) to item (viii) under Clause 2.1 should collect a minimum of 50 CPD Hours.

3.0 CATEGORIES OF CPD ACTIVITIES

3.1 Generally, there are three categories of activities that would contribute to CPD

hours, namely:

(a) Category 1: Enhancing technical knowledge on the subject area of

certification (for example, IETS matters, or scheduled waste management,

pollution control systems or other areas of environmental management)

(b) Category 2: Maintaining constant contact with operational aspects of the

subject area of certification (for example, IETS operation, or scheduled

waste management, or air pollution systems, etc.)

(c) Category 3: Other Activities

3.2 The objective of the first CPD hour generating category of activities is to ensure

the Competent Persons continue to update their knowledge on the subject matter

they are certified in. For example, a CePIETSO, would need to enhance further

understanding of the subject matter of IETS and keep abreast of the latest

developments on IETS issues. Similarly, CePSWaMs are also required to

deepen their understanding and keep up to date with the latest issues in

scheduled waste management.

3.3 The second category of activities aims to ensure that the Competent Persons are

still involved in the operational issues related to the subject matter they are

certified in and the operational aspects related to the subject matter have not

been left out entirely from their list of duties / responsibilities. Additionally, the

second category of activities gives credits to Competent Persons in discharging

their daily responsibilities as required by law.

4.0 CPD HOUR CONTRIBUTION FROM VARIOUS ACTIVITIES

4.1. The CPD hour contributions from each category of activities and sub-categories

are explained below.

(a) Category 1: Enhancing Technical Knowledge

(Minimum CPD hours required - 20)

The Competent Persons are required to accumulate a minimum of 20 CPD

hours from the activities in Category 1. The Category 1 activities comprise

seven (7) sub-activities and their CPD hours are as explained below:

(1) Attending environmental training courses (no maximum limit on CPD

hours) These include all training courses and workshops organized by EiMAS or

DOE. Training courses and workshops offered by other professional institutes or

recognized training providers at national or international level could also be considered provided their main topics are related to the environmental management or pollution control technologies. The training courses must be courses which has been approved by EiMAS with a specific CPD hour value. Typically, a one day course is worth 6 CPD hours.

(2) Engaging in self-studies (maximum CPD hours allowed - 5) The Competent Persons need to prepare and submit a one page technical

summary of each topic studied. A one (1) page summary is worth one (1) CPD hour.

(3) Attending Environmental Conventions, Conferences, Seminars,

Workshops, Talks, Technical Visits, etc. (maximum CPD hours allowed - 12)

These include all seminars, conferences, talks or technical site visits organized by EiMAS and DOE and entitle for 6 CPD per day. Seminar and conferences conducted by other professional institutes and recognized

training providers at national or international level could also be considered provided their main topics are related to environmental management or pollution control technologies and has been approved by EiMAS (one day program is worth 4 CPD hours).

(4) Presenting Technical Papers (maximum CPD hours allowed – 20)

Competent Persons who prepare and present papers for conventions, conferences, seminars, workshops, talks, courses, etc. organized by EiMAS, DOE or others can also apply for CPD hours if the papers prepared and presented are related to environmental management or pollution control equipment / technologies (Preparation and presentation of paper – 3 CPD / hour). Maximum 12 CPD hour per annum.

Besides that, competent person that become a trainer for courses organized by DOE or EiMAS also entitle for 3 CPD/hour with a maximum 20 CPD hour per annum.

(5) Publication on Environmental Subjects / Areas (maximum CPD hours allowed – 30) Competent Persons who publish books or articles in journals related to environmental management will be granted appropriate CPD hours (30 CPD / book, 15 CPD/ article).

(6) Conducting Research and Pursued Undergraduate / Post Graduate

Studies (maximum CPD hours allowed – 10)

Competent Persons who enroll in full time or part time studies on subjects related to environmental engineering, environmental science or environmental related field can apply for appropriate CPD hours (for example pursued full time Undergraduate / Post Graduate Studies - 10 CPD,

Part time Undergraduate / Post Graduate Studies - 5 CPD). (7) Participating in Environmental Education and Public Awareness

(maximum CPD hours allowed – 10) This includes participating in environmental education and awareness programme at international, national and local level (for example Rakan Alam Sekitar, Minggu Alam Sekitar, etc) and other environmental related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) activities (2 CPD / activity).

(b) Category 2: Maintaining constant contact with operational aspects

(Maximum CPD hours allowed - 30)

The maximum CPD hours allowed from each of the following sub-activities are as

follows:

(1) Discharging responsibilities as a Competent Person (for example, as an

IETS operator or a scheduled waste manager or an air pollution control

system operator – 20 CPD).

(2) Discharging responsibilities for preparing compliance reports [for

example, IETS reports for Performance Monitoring Committee Meetings, or

scheduled waste status report or an air pollution control system status

report for the company [3 reports / year = 15 CPD (or 1 report x 5 CPD)].

(3) Discharging responsibilities for reviewing or / and signing prescribed

forms [for example, the MDMR Scheduled Waste Inventory or the

Consignment Notes (e.g.12 times / year) -10 CPD].

(4) Discharging responsibilities as a regulatory compliance officer (for

example Industrial Effluent Regulation, or Scheduled Waste Regulation, or

Clean Air Regulation -10 CPD).

(5) Acting as in house or external trainer (for example training on IETS

matters or scheduled waste management, or air pollution control systems –

3 CPD/hour. Maximum 12 CPD per annum).

(6) Discharging responsibilities as a trainer for EiMAS competency

courses (For example, trainer for CePSWaM course conducted by EiMAS

Training Provider – 30 CPD)

(7) Discharging responsibilities as a consultant/service provider for

pollution control equipment (e.g. IETS, APCS, Scheduled waste) – 20

CPD

(8) Acting as an external auditor (for example conducting external audit on

IETS matters, scheduled waste management or air pollution control systems

– 10 CPD).

(9) Submission of Field Training Report (applicable only for newly certified

Competent Person)

Competent Persons shall prepare and submit field training report within one (1) year from the date of being certified by DOE as a Competent Person. Any Competent Persons who prepare and submit field training report will be granted appropriate CPD hours (30 CPD / report).

Note: A maximum of 30 CPD hours can be obtained from the combination of the

sub-activities under 4.1(b) above.

(c) Category 3: Other Activities

If a Competent Person believes that he is undertaking other types of training activities not described above, he can make a submission to the DOE to request for appropriate CPD hours.

5.0 COMPUTATION OF CPD HOUR

5.1 Please refer to Table 2 for the calculation on CPD Hours for each activity.

5.2 Carry Forward CPD Hours

(a) A Competent Person who has accumulated more than fifty (50) CPD hours may carry forward excess CPD hours to the subsequent year. However, the excess CPD hours can be carried forward for one (1) year only.

(b) A Competent Person who intends to carry forward his excess CPD hours must submit to the DOE through NRCEP system for verification and approval.

5.3 Insufficient CPD Hours

(a) In the event that the CPD hours accumulated by a Competent Person are

less than 25 CPD Hours, the DOE will remove the name of the Competent Person from the National Registry of Certified Environmental Professionals (NRCEP).

(b) Any Competent Persons whose name has been removed and desires to be reinstated must satisfy the minimum requirement of fifty (50) CPD hours for reinstatement.

6.0 SUBMISSION OF CPD RECORDS 6.1 Every Competent Person shall submit online his CPD records yearly together

with his application for the renewal of registration with the DOE through NRCEP by 31st January.

6.2 CPD hour collection start from 1st January until 31st December the next year after the certification of the Competent Person.

6.3 The DOE will not approve an application for the renewal of registration if the applicant does not comply with the CPD requirements as stated in Clause 2.1.

6.4 The DOE will revoke the registration of any Competent Person at any time if the DOE is satisfied that the renewal of registration has been obtained by submission of fraudulent documents.

7.0 SUPPORTING EVIDENCE

7.1 Every CPD activities must be submitted complete with supporting evidence to proof the activities is done by Competent Person. Please refer Table 2 for details on supporting evidence needed for every CPD activities.
